Yes, you can use a waste heat hot water system with a biomass energy system. And with the right design and installation service, the benefits can be huge!

Biomass energy systems are becoming more popular in Australia, as they offer a renewable source of energy that’s environmentally friendly, and can often be cheaper than other energy sources. And now, by combining a waste heat hot water system with your biomass energy system, you can make even bigger savings on your energy bills!

So how does it work? A waste heat hot water system captures the heat generated from sources like appliances, machinery and exhausts. This is then used to heat up your hot water supply. So when you combine this with a biomass energy system you’re able to reduce the amount of biomass fuel needed to heat up your hot water supply – meaning lower costs for you.

In addition to this cost saving, there are also other benefits of using a waste heat hot water system with a biomass energy system. One of these is that it helps reduce the amount of emissions released into the atmosphere. As less biomass fuel is needed to heat up your hot water supply, fewer pollutants are released into the atmosphere – making it better for our environment too!

Another benefit of using a waste heat hot water system is that it can also provide cooling when combined with other systems such as air conditioning or refrigeration. This means that you can save even more money on cooling costs throughout summer months. In fact, studies have shown that installing a waste heat recovery system can reduce cooling costs by up to 50%.
